Two-female relationship, initiated 1986.

This professional educator couple have been  happily married for more than twenty years

They raised a child into adulthood, and are waiting hopefully for a grandchild. They are well-integrated into multiple interlocking communities. 

During their relationship they have experienced financial prosperity and professional success. In addition they have earned the gratitude of their extended families for their stability, & willingness to care for others, including elderly parents. 

They have a wide circle of friends, good relationships with in-laws on both sides, and they travel extensively.  Overall they report the relationship as highly satisfactory.


A major depth and longevity factor in this relationship is the immensely supportive yoga of senior-partner's Sun and junior-partner's Moon:

  • partner-2's Vrischikha Surya yuti partner-1's Vrischikha Chandra

Traditionally this single yoga is considered to be sufficient to stabilize even difficult partnerships.  This yoga creates a core relationship dynamic which is ideal for marriage. 

The more "public" or "senior" partner who has the greater social confidence provides a the couple with social legitimacy, while the more "private" or "junior" partner who offers the greater emotional sophistication nourishes the internal, psychic communion in the relationship. 

Over time, the more private partner grows toward strong public expression, while the more public partner develops emotional responsiveness and reflective depth.

In this partnership, the Sun-Moon yoga is profoundly strengthened by the 

  • Vrischika Kuja yuti the Sun/Moon for both individuals, 

  • Sun/Moon are also yuti Rahu-Ketu in both D-1's.  

Rahu-Ketu involvement indicates that this deeply connective & supportive partnership should have an exotic or taboo quality; their same-sex union satisfies the nodal rule. 

This protective, sheltering Sun-Moon yoga is so beneficial that the partnership will very likely survive all other pressures.

Prognosis:

Due to the excellent Sun-Moon yoga this partnership has an excellent long-term projection.

When either partner 

  • enters a period of Kuja or Rahu-Ketu

and 

  • during movement of gochara Kuja, gochara Shani, or gochara Rahu-Ketu across the Vrischika/Vrishabha lagna 

there will be significant growth, struggle and change in this partnership.  Although the couple can be expected to weather all storms, gochara malefics crossing the sensitive axis at the core of their partnership is a major indicator of timing of the storms.

The "cornerstone test from Light on Relationships gives this relationship moderately good long-term compatibility. 

This sensible, mature couple have strengthened their relationship with counseling, which has helped to bridge the minor gaps in mutual understanding created by the awkward 6/8 Venus angles below.  Otherwise they're in very good shape.

  • Sun - partner-1 = Capricorn

  • Sun - partner-2 = Scorpio

This  3/11 angle  is inherently friendly.  Typically the 3/11 angle in couples gives good communication skills.  3/11 is about getting along in large & small groups.  It's not about deep thinking, but rather daily chat.

  • Moon - partner-1  = Scorpio

  • Moon - partner-2  = Aquarius. 

This 4/10 angle  is good as long as the mature couple can decide whose needs are met in public and whose in private; who gets more attention in public, who in private, etc.

  • Lagna - partner-1  = Sagittarius

  • Lagna - partner-2 =Virgo

4/10  angle, here is also good for division of labor, having a more public person and a more private person within the partnership.

  • Venus - partner-1  = Pisces

  • Venus - partner-2 = Libra

Mutual Venus positions suffer from a 6/8 angle.  There will incompatibility of aesthetic tastes, interior decor in the home, relationship to mothers & other females, & love styles.  However it is less severe because Venus is strong in Libra & super-strong in Pisces.  So, the love natures might be different but they are both well developed.  Each person knows what she likes & should, with good communication skills, be able to manifest abundant pleasure.
